test_that("redundant_equals_linter skips allowed usages", {
# comparisons to non-logical constants
expect_lint("x == 1", NULL, redundant_equals_linter())
# comparison to TRUE as a string
expect_lint("x != 'TRUE'", NULL, redundant_equals_linter())
})
test_that("multiple lints return correct custom messages", {
expect_lint(
trim_some("
list(
x == TRUE,
y != TRUE
)
"),
list(
list("Using == on a logical vector", line_number = 2L),
list("Using != on a logical vector", line_number = 3L)
),
redundant_equals_linter()
)
})
test_that("Order doesn't matter", {
expect_lint("TRUE == x", rex::rex("Using == on a logical vector is redundant."), redundant_equals_linter())
})
patrick::with_parameters_test_that(
"redundant_equals_linter blocks simple disallowed usages",
{
lint_msg <- rex::rex(paste("Using", op, "on a logical vector is redundant."))
code <- paste("x", op, bool)
expect_lint(code, lint_msg, redundant_equals_linter())
},
.cases = tibble::tribble(
~.test_name, ~op, ~bool,
"==, TRUE", "==", "TRUE",
"==, FALSE", "==", "FALSE",
"!=, TRUE", "!=", "TRUE",
"!=, FALSE", "!=", "FALSE"
)
)
